对我的核心数据模型使用轻量级迁移。每一次更新都很顺利,…在模拟器里。
在我的设备上,我没有逐一完成每一次迁移。例如,我的设备是版本3,而我在版本5上。在模拟器上,我从3到4,然后从4到5,但当设备尝试从3到5时,它崩溃了,并显示标准的"Can't find model For source store“错误。
如果我依赖于轻量级迁移(即用户不能跳过对我的应用程序的更新),这似乎会使更新我的应用程序变得不可能。
这是真的吗,还是我做错了什么?
我正在尝试将数据库导入到另一个实例。因此,我使用restore controlfile、restore database和recover database命令导入了数据库。
当我尝试启动数据库时,它会抱怨:
ORA-00603: ORACLE server session terminated by fatal error
ORA-01092: ORACLE instance terminated. Disconnection forced
ORA-00704: bootstrap process failure
ORA-39700: database must be opened with
我有一个使用Entity Framwork4.3及其迁移的ASP.NET MVC3项目。现在,我希望Entity Framework使用我已有的迁移为我创建一个数据库。当我尝试运行Update-Database脚本时,它给了我以下信息:
Update-Database -Verbose -ProjectName AssemblyWithMigrations -StartUpProjectName WebProjectAssembly No migrations configuration type was found in the assembly '/* my name of ass